引言
随着互联网的普及和网络的日益复杂,网络安全问题日益凸显。其中,分布式拒绝服务(DDoS)攻击作为一种常见的网络攻击手段,对企业和个人用户造成了巨大的威胁。本文将深入解析DDoS攻击的原理、类型及其防御策略,帮助读者了解如何有效抵御网络风暴。
DDoS攻击的原理
1. 什么是DDoS攻击?
DDoS攻击指的是通过大量合法的请求来占用过多的网络带宽或系统资源,从而使网络服务变得不可用。攻击者通常利用多个受感染的计算机(僵尸网络)同时发起攻击。
2. DDoS攻击的原理
DDoS攻击的原理可以概括为以下几点:
- 大量流量:攻击者通过控制大量僵尸网络,向目标服务器发送海量的请求,导致服务器资源耗尽。
- 伪装请求:攻击者通常会对请求进行伪装,使其难以与正常请求区分。
- 分布式:攻击者利用多个节点同时发起攻击,使得防御难度加大。
DDoS攻击的类型
1. 体积型攻击(Volumetric Attacks)
体积型攻击是指通过发送大量数据包来消耗目标服务器的带宽资源。常见的体积型攻击包括:
- UDP Flood:利用UDP协议的特性,发送大量UDP数据包。
- ICMP Flood:利用ICMP协议的特性,发送大量ICMP数据包。
2. 应用层攻击(Application Layer Attacks)
应用层攻击是指针对目标服务器的应用层进行攻击,常见的应用层攻击包括:
- HTTP Flood:利用HTTP协议的特性,发送大量HTTP请求。
- SYN Flood:利用TCP协议的特性,发送大量SYN请求。
3. 混合型攻击(Mixed Attacks)
混合型攻击是指结合多种攻击手段,如体积型攻击和应用层攻击,以增加攻击的隐蔽性和破坏力。
如何有效防御DDoS攻击
1. 预防措施
- 网络安全意识培训:提高员工的安全意识,避免成为攻击者的攻击目标。
- 安全配置:确保网络设备和服务器配置得当,减少攻击者可利用的漏洞。
- 防火墙策略:设置合理的防火墙策略,过滤恶意流量。
2. 防御措施
- 流量清洗:使用专业的DDoS防御设备或服务,对进入网络的流量进行清洗,过滤掉恶意流量。
- 带宽扩展:在遭遇DDoS攻击时,可以通过增加带宽来缓解攻击对服务的影响。
- 冗余部署:将服务部署在多个服务器上,分散攻击压力。
3. 应急措施
- 快速响应:在遭遇DDoS攻击时,应立即启动应急响应计划,采取措施缓解攻击影响。
- 记录分析:对攻击过程进行记录和分析,为后续防御提供参考。
总结
DDoS攻击作为一种常见的网络攻击手段,对网络安全构成了严重威胁。了解DDoS攻击的原理、类型及防御策略,对于企业和个人用户来说至关重要。通过采取有效的防御措施,我们可以有效抵御网络风暴,保障网络服务的正常运行。
